定義標簽
ASSIGN標簽
ASSIGN標簽用于在模板文件中定義變量,用法如下:
{assign name="var" value="123" /}
在運行模板的時候,賦值了一個var的變量,值是123。
name屬性支持系(xi)統(tong)變量,例(li)如:
{assign name="Think.get.id" value="123" /}
表示在模板中給$_GET['id'] 賦值了 123
value屬性也(ye)支持變量,例如:
{assign name="var" value="$val" /}
或者直接(jie)把系(xi)統變(bian)量賦值給(gei)var變(bian)量,例如:
{assign name="var" value="$Think.get.name" /}
相當于,執行了:$var = $_GET['name'];
DEFINE標簽
DEFINE標簽用于(yu)中模(mo)板(ban)中定義(yi)常量,用法(fa)如下:
{define name="MY_DEFINE_NAME" value="3" /}
在運行模板的時候,就會定義一個MY_DEFINE_NAME的常量。
value屬性可(ke)以(yi)支持變量(liang)(包括(kuo)系統變量(liang)),例如:
{define name="MY_DEFINE_NAME" value="$name" /}
或者
{define name="MY_DEFINE_NAME" value="$Think.get.name" /}
文檔最后更新時間:2018-06-09 15:55:07
← 原生PHP
未解決你的問題?請到「問答社區」反饋你遇到的問題
